What is LangChain and Why It Matters

LangChain is a powerful framework that simplifies the development of context-aware AI applications by connecting language models like GPT-4 to external tools and data sources. It acts as a middleware for building chatbots, retrieval-augmented generation (RAG) apps, smart assistants, and more.

It’s already being used to power search tools, customer support bots, coding assistants, and AI-native apps that do more than just chat.

Why Nigerian devs should care: LangChain makes it easier to build AI apps on local data — from fintech APIs to government policy PDFs.

The Rise of Vector Databases: Pinecone, Weaviate & More

At the core of modern AI is vector search — where text and images are turned into mathematical embeddings and stored in vector databases like Pinecone, Weaviate, Qdrant, and Chroma.

These databases are the engine behind AI-powered search, chatbots, and recommendation systems.


Think of it as a Google-style search engine built on your own dataset.

Use cases in Nigeria:

Banking: Build AI bots that retrieve and explain customer policy in seconds.

Healthcare: Doctors can search medical notes in Yoruba, Hausa, or English.

Edtech: Students can chat with textbooks using GPT-4 + Pinecone.

Building Your First LangChain Chatbot with Nigerian Data

Here’s how to get started:

  1. Collect Data: PDFs, scraped webpages, docs (e.g., CBN rules, NAFDAC guidelines).
  2. Chunk & Embed: Use LangChain + OpenAI’s embedding API to vectorize.
  3. Store in Vector DB: Choose Pinecone or Weaviate to host the embeddings.
  4. Query via LangChain: Build an interface that calls GPT-4 with relevant chunks.
  5. Deploy: Use a Next.js frontend or Telegram bot interface.
